(1)创建一个List对象,将int[]数组中的元素逐个添加进去: 代码解读 /** * 手动将数组元素逐个放入list中,进行转换 * @param arrays * @return */ public static List<Integer> mannual2List(int[] arrays){ List<Integer> list = new ArrayList<>(); for(int array:arrays){ list.add(array); } retur...
创建一个int数组,用于存储转换后的数据: 根据List的大小来创建int数组,以确保有足够的空间存储转换后的数据。 遍历Java List,将每个Integer元素转换为int,并存入int数组: 使用for循环或增强的for循环来遍历List,并在循环体内将每个Integer对象转换为int类型,然后存入数组。 返回或处理转换后的int数组: 最后,将转换后...
1. 创建 List 首先,我们需要创建一个List<Integer>。这可以通过ArrayList实现。 importjava.util.ArrayList;importjava.util.List;publicclassListToArrayExample{publicstaticvoidmain(String[]args){// 创建一个 ListList<Integer>list=newArrayList<>(); 1. 2. 3. 4. 5. 6. 7. 这里,我们导入了ArrayList和Li...
//Integer[] 转 int[]int[] arr2 =Arrays.stream(integers1).mapToInt(Integer::valueOf).toArray();//思路同上。先将Integer[]转成Stream<Integer>,再转成IntStream。//Integer[] 转 List<Integer>List<Integer> list2 =Arrays.asList(integers1);//最简单的方式。String[]转List<String>也同理。//...
在Java语言中,不同数据类型可以进行转换,如int转String类型。那么,如何将整型的List转换为int?工具/原料 java eclipse jdk1.8 截图工具 WPS 方法/步骤 1 打开eclipse开发工具,点击File菜单,依次操作New--->Java Project 2 在新建的Java项目中,创建一个Java类ListData,然后勾选main主方法 3 打开已新建的...
// int[]转Integer[] Integer[] integers1 = Arrays.stream(data).boxed().toArray(Integer[]::new); //List<Integer> 转int[] int[] arr1 = list1.stream().mapToInt(Integer::valueOf).toArray(); //Integer[] 转int[] int[] arr2 = Arrays.stream(integers1).mapToInt(Integer::valueOf)...
str := “123” // string 转 int i, err := strconv.Atoi(str) if err == nil { ...
(1) list 和 set 都继承了Collection。 (2) list是有顺序的所以它的值是可以重复的 (3)list ...
I’m confused because List.toArray() actually returns an Object[] , which can be cast to neither Integer[] nor int[] .
Java List字符串转Int 的实现流程 1. 理解需求 在开始实现之前,我们首先要理解需求:“Java List字符串转Int”。这个需求的主要目标是将一个List中的字符串元素转换为整数类型。 2. 寻找解决方案 在Java中,可以使用Integer.parseInt()方法将字符串转换为整数类型。因此,我们可以使用这个方法来实现我们的需求。